Digitization in Africa accelerated by Codebase Technologies and Fortek Partnership

Advancea budding Ghanaian provider of financial platform services, announced a strategic partnership with Code base Technologies, an open API provider of banking solutions. The two companies share a vision to accelerate digitization to stimulate entrepreneurship in Africa. They want to grow the economy by meeting the growing demand for affordable, accessible and transparent digital financial services in the region.

Fortek was born out of the desire to inspire development and financial inclusion by enabling established financial institutions, fintechs and other companies to bring new financial solutions to the market. Through this partnership, Fortek will leverage Codebase Technologies’ Digibanc SaaS platform to expand its existing services. It will also give new fintechs, banks and start-ups faster and more cost-effective speed to market for launching digital products and services.

Digibanc SaaS, hosted by Fortek, will allow new financial services brands to launch innovative services. They will be able to enter the African market faster, as well as compete with cheaper, advanced technology. As a result, this will help drive innovation across Ghana and the continent, thereby promoting greater financial inclusion for over 1.4 billion Africans.

Felix Quarcoe, CEO – Fortek, commented on the partnership: “Our goal since day one has been to drive financial inclusion and development to accommodate Africa’s growing economy. We want to fill the gaps that traditional institutions have ignored for so long.

“We are creating a solution that will help anyone, anywhere, anytime, and working with a like-minded technology partner like Codebase Technologies confirms that we are moving in the right direction. This partnership will allow us to push the digital banking landscape forward , and meet the current and future needs of our customers. As a result, we are confident that the team will help us address the real and relevant concerns of Ghanaian customers.”

Codebase Technologies’ Digibanc SaaS platform offers a full range of digital banking and fintech components in a legacy and core-agnostic, cloud-based implementation model. The platform includes ready-made components that are highly customizable to launch any fintech proposition. This ranges from digital onboarding, omnichannel and instant lending to regulatory reporting, payments, BNPL and more.

Built using ready-to-market APIs and fintech components, the new platform, hosted by Fortek, will give subscribers the flexibility to scale and adapt as customer expectations change, adding, removing and customizing all aspects of an offer or service, on the fly. Working with Codebase will ultimately enable Fortek to offer a comprehensive range of innovative banking, finance and payment products that meet existing and future needs of customers.

Codebase Technologies Commercial Director and Africa MD, Paul Nilsen, added: “If today’s fintechs, neobanks, challengers and enterprises want to effectively address customer pain points, they need to align with their demands, not the other way around. Modernizing their offerings and harnessing the power of today’s technologies like the cloud and APIs to improve customer experience and innovate will be the backbone of success.

“Seeing Fortek connect their already strong offering with our Digibanc SaaS platform is really encouraging. Ultimately, together we see a phenomenal transformation coming and a great future of economic growth and financial inclusion in Ghana and Africa.”
